UX Design Tips by Bridget Roomey

Bridget Roomey, a renowned UX designer, offers valuable insights and practical tips to enhance the user experience of digital products. Here are some key principles to consider:

Tip 1: Prioritize User Needs: Understand the target audience, their goals, and pain points. Design solutions that address their specific needs and provide a seamless experience.

Tip 2: Focus on Simplicity and Clarity: Create intuitive interfaces that are easy to navigate and understand. Avoid overwhelming users with unnecessary complexity or clutter.

Tip 3: Leverage Data and Analytics: Gather data on user behavior and interactions to identify areas for improvement. Use analytics to inform design decisions and optimize the user experience.

Tip 4: Embrace Accessibility and Inclusivity: Ensure that your designs are accessible to users with diverse abilities and backgrounds. Consider factors such as color contrast, screen reader compatibility, and language localization.

Tip 5: Iteratively Test and Refine: Regularly test your designs with users to gather feedback and make iterative improvements. This process helps identify and address potential issues before launch.

Tip 6: Foster a User-Centered Culture: Establish a culture within your team that values user input and feedback. Encourage collaboration and seek diverse perspectives to enhance the user experience.

Tip 7: Stay Up-to-Date with Industry Trends: Keep abreast of emerging technologies and best practices in UX design. Attend conferences, read industry publications, and experiment with new approaches to stay at the forefront of innovation.

Tip 8: Advocate for Ethical Design: Consider the ethical implications of your designs. Ensure that they respect user privacy, minimize bias, and contribute positively to society.

By following these tips, designers can create user-centric, accessible, and engaging digital experiences that meet the evolving needs of users.
